Father or Prince Christmas, carrying the Yule log, illustration from 1848. The personification of Christmas was part of the centuries-old European folkloric tradition of pre-Christian midwinter celebrations, associated with the Slavic god of the Sun and fire, as well as with counterparts in other religions, and with the burning of an oak log or sapling on each hearth to restore strength to the Sun and enter the period of its rise and the lengthening of the day. From 1780: “Here comes I, old Father Christmas, welcome or welcome not, I hope that old Father Christmas will never be forgot…”
